溫馨提示×

vba怎么計算兩個日期之間的天數

vba
小億
735
2023-12-04 09:13:59
欄目: 編程語言

在VBA中,可以通過DateDiff函數來計算兩個日期之間的天數。具體的代碼如下:

Sub CalculateDays()
    Dim startDate As Date
    Dim endDate As Date
    Dim days As Long
    
    startDate = #1/1/2022# ' 設置起始日期
    endDate = #1/10/2022# ' 設置結束日期
    
    ' 計算天數差
    days = DateDiff("d", startDate, endDate)
    
    MsgBox "兩個日期之間的天數為:" & days
End Sub

在上述代碼中,我們首先定義了兩個日期變量startDateendDate,分別表示起始日期和結束日期。然后使用DateDiff函數計算天數差,其中第一個參數是計算的單位,這里使用"d"表示天數;第二個參數是起始日期;第三個參數是結束日期。最后通過MsgBox函數顯示計算結果。

你可以根據自己的實際需求修改起始日期和結束日期的值。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女